A Critical Neurological Procedure
External ventricular drains are a lifesaving procedure to reduce increased intracranial pressure in conditions like traumatic brain injury (TBI), subarachnoid hemorrhage (SAH), hydrocephalus, and other conditions affecting the central nervous system acutely. They work by inserting a catheter through a hole made in the skull into the ventricular space. By allowing regulated CSF drainage from the head, EVDs help in averting brain herniation and aid neurological recovery, while also enabling direct ICP monitoring in ICU care and neurosurgery.

Key Challenges
While the EVD market is on a high-growth path, it still faces some major challenges like:
Risk of infection: Ventriculostomy associated infections are a major risk, and EVD solutions are expected to innovate more with antimicrobial materials to counter this.
Training & Skill requirements: As neurosurgery is a skilled process, EVD insertion often requires specialist neurosurgeon support, which could become a barrier in under-resourced countries.
Device standardization: There is some variation in device design and treatment protocols, and standardizing these could improve safety and clinical results.
